“Swooping and captivating soundscapes and haunting vocals that pull you in with twanging guitars, and haunting strings that pulls the big sky of the wild west into the mystery of the midlands.” – Louder Than War

Following the success of their debut EP Dreaming of the Moon, Birmingham collective SOLAR EYES return with 'Alcatraz', a stomping call to arms, released on Fierce Panda on 5th August. It is the first track to be taken from their forthcoming EP of the same name, to be released on 28th October. The current 'Dreaming Of The Moon' EP combines rock’n’roll with sun-dappled cinematic themes and Tarantino-esque twangs across its five beefily sensitive tracks, and, with a canon full of music, the cosmic 3-piece will be delivering more of their festival-ready anthems that nod to the muscular swaggerings of BRMC and Messrs Morricone and Pizzorno, throughout the year.

Singing guitarist Glenn Smyth leads the creative way, ably flanked by lead guitarist Tom Ford and drummer Seb Maynard-Francis, and together their SOLAR EYES sounds have so far picked up radio action from BBC 6Music’s Steve Lamacq along with the BBC’s Mickey Bradley and Billy Sloan, while the 'Dreaming Of The Moon' video is nudging 85,000 views.

The 'Alcatraz' video has been created by Tom Wagstaff, who also recently directed their 'Nothing’s For Free' video. Their artwork and previous animated videos are by Gorillaz cohort Matt Watkins. Both collaborators create a suitably intense visual world to illustrate the ideas spinning around Glenn Smyth’s mind. It's quite the place to visit.
